SALT LAKE CITY — Following Sunday's passing of Elder Robert D. Hales, a member of LDS Church's Quorum of the Twelve Apostles, tributes and expressions came in from throughout Utah and across the country.

"For Robert D. Hales, leadership and followership were one and the same. Elder Hales walked away from success as a leader in business to commit his life, as a follower of Jesus Christ, to the business of saving souls. His soft replies to harsh voices, his gentle invitations to improve and his steely determination to fulfill his duty stand as a witness to the greatness of the man and leave a pattern for leaders and followers to emulate for generations to come."
— Sutherland Institute President Boyd Matheson
